0

嗨,我想问一下我是否可以在 python 3 中放置一个行空间。我使用以下代码:

#def space():
#print()

但是当我想打印它时,会为我打印一个“无”,但我只想要一行什么都没有,即我想输入:

"hi how are you :

iam fine" 

我想在两者之间留出空间,"hi how are you "然后"iam fine" 将其提供给 python3:

print('hi how are you",space(),"iam fine")

但它只会给我:

 hi how are you None iam fine ..

这里有什么问题?这是什么意思?

4

2 回答 2

1

print()立即发生。如果你想要一个换行符,那么你需要返回'\n'

于 2012-12-11T00:46:40.727 回答
0

这就是你想要的:

def space():
    return '\n'

None听起来是这样,它正在打印 None 因为您没有提供print()任何输入

于 2012-12-11T00:46:24.440 回答